Job Description
Responsibilities :
- Support the development and progression of the Ready for Operations (RFO) schedule to transition the facility from EPC to the operations phase.
- Provide daily support to plant Production personnel in troubleshooting process issues and concerns by integrating fundamental principles of fluid flow, heat transfer, thermodynamics, and hydrocarbon process chemistry
- Support the development and utilize Process Monitoring tools that monitor process efficiency and make improvement recommendations to enhance production and efficiency performance.
- Develop comprehensive Operations and Engineering procedures to support new and enhanced as well as special operating modes of the CP facility
- Provide Process Engineering support for plant shutdowns / turnarounds
- Perform economic evaluations of equipment alternatives with emphasis on availability and reliability projections and life cycle costs.
- Support process improvement studies, performance optimization, incident investigations, economic evaluations, technical audits, and safety studies.
- Development of process simulations for process units, updates and modifies process simulation models.
